Hyperventilation refers to overbreathing, in which ventilation exceeds the metabolic demand, and its related physiological consequences. Excessive breathing can cause dizziness, lightheadedness, weakness, shortness of breath, a sense of unsteadiness, muscle spasms in the hands and feet, and a tingling feeling around the mouth and fingertips. All of these symptoms are the result of abnormally low levels of carbon dioxide in the blood caused by overbreathing.Pain in the heel can result from a number of factors. Many sufferers also note the occurrence of migraines when they skip meals. It is known that the autonomic nervous system sharply inclines toward sympathetic mode during the state of hunger. The sharp inclination towards the sympathetic nervous system by skipped meals can induce a parasympathetic rebound response (this is evident by the fact that some individuals experience stomach pain or cramps before meals, due to increased gastric acid secretions and digestive motility by enhanced vagal/parasympathetic stimulation).
